/art/tools/ahat/src/main/com/android/ahat/proguard/ |
D | ProguardMap.java | 277 String sig = clearName.substring(op, cp + 1); in readFromReader() local 294 String clearSig = fromProguardSignature(sig + type); in readFromReader() 377 private static String fromProguardSignature(String sig) throws ParseException { in fromProguardSignature() argument 378 if (sig.startsWith("(")) { in fromProguardSignature() 379 int end = sig.indexOf(')'); in fromProguardSignature() 381 parseException("Error parsing signature: " + sig); in fromProguardSignature() 387 for (String arg : sig.substring(1, end).split(",")) { in fromProguardSignature() 392 converted.append(fromProguardSignature(sig.substring(end + 1))); in fromProguardSignature() 394 } else if (sig.endsWith(ARRAY_SYMBOL)) { in fromProguardSignature() 395 return "[" + fromProguardSignature(sig.substring(0, sig.length() - 2)); in fromProguardSignature() [all …]
|
/art/runtime/ |
D | fault_handler.h | 48 bool HandleFault(int sig, siginfo_t* info, void* context); 70 bool HandleFaultByOtherHandlers(int sig, siginfo_t* info, void* context) 88 virtual bool Action(int sig, siginfo_t* siginfo, void* context) = 0; 101 bool Action(int sig, siginfo_t* siginfo, void* context) override; 119 bool Action(int sig, siginfo_t* siginfo, void* context) override; 129 bool Action(int sig, siginfo_t* siginfo, void* context) override; 139 bool Action(int sig, siginfo_t* siginfo, void* context) override NO_THREAD_SAFETY_ANALYSIS;
|
D | fault_handler.cc | 47 static bool art_fault_handler(int sig, siginfo_t* info, void* context) { in art_fault_handler() argument 48 return fault_manager.HandleFault(sig, info, context); in art_fault_handler() 170 bool FaultManager::HandleFaultByOtherHandlers(int sig, siginfo_t* info, void* context) { in HandleFaultByOtherHandlers() argument 181 if (handler->Action(sig, info, context)) { in HandleFaultByOtherHandlers() 188 static const char* SignalCodeName(int sig, int code) { in SignalCodeName() argument 189 if (sig != SIGSEGV) { in SignalCodeName() 209 bool FaultManager::HandleFault(int sig, siginfo_t* info, void* context) { in HandleFault() argument 223 if (handler->Action(sig, info, context)) { in HandleFault() 234 if (HandleFaultByOtherHandlers(sig, info, context)) { in HandleFault() 384 bool JavaStackTraceHandler::Action(int sig ATTRIBUTE_UNUSED, siginfo_t* siginfo, void* context) { in Action()
|
/art/test/1926-missed-frame-pop/src/art/ |
D | Locals.java | 34 long start, int length, String name, String sig, String gen_sig, int slot) { in VariableDescription() argument 38 this.signature = sig; in VariableDescription() 78 Executable e, String name, String sig, int line) throws Exception { in GetVariableAtLine() argument 79 return GetVariableAtLocation(e, name, sig, Breakpoint.lineToLocation(e, line)); in GetVariableAtLine() 83 Executable e, String name, String sig, long loc) { in GetVariableAtLocation() argument 89 var.signature.equals(sig)) { in GetVariableAtLocation() 94 "Unable to find variable " + name + " (sig: " + sig + ") in " + e + " at loc " + loc); in GetVariableAtLocation()
|
/art/test/1923-frame-pop/src/art/ |
D | Locals.java | 34 long start, int length, String name, String sig, String gen_sig, int slot) { in VariableDescription() argument 38 this.signature = sig; in VariableDescription() 78 Executable e, String name, String sig, int line) throws Exception { in GetVariableAtLine() argument 79 return GetVariableAtLocation(e, name, sig, Breakpoint.lineToLocation(e, line)); in GetVariableAtLine() 83 Executable e, String name, String sig, long loc) { in GetVariableAtLocation() argument 89 var.signature.equals(sig)) { in GetVariableAtLocation() 94 "Unable to find variable " + name + " (sig: " + sig + ") in " + e + " at loc " + loc); in GetVariableAtLocation()
|
/art/test/1966-get-set-local-objects-no-table/src/art/ |
D | Locals.java | 34 long start, int length, String name, String sig, String gen_sig, int slot) { in VariableDescription() argument 38 this.signature = sig; in VariableDescription() 78 Executable e, String name, String sig, int line) throws Exception { in GetVariableAtLine() argument 79 return GetVariableAtLocation(e, name, sig, Breakpoint.lineToLocation(e, line)); in GetVariableAtLine() 83 Executable e, String name, String sig, long loc) { in GetVariableAtLocation() argument 89 var.signature.equals(sig)) { in GetVariableAtLocation() 94 "Unable to find variable " + name + " (sig: " + sig + ") in " + e + " at loc " + loc); in GetVariableAtLocation()
|
/art/test/1915-get-set-local-current-thread/src/art/ |
D | Locals.java | 34 long start, int length, String name, String sig, String gen_sig, int slot) { in VariableDescription() argument 38 this.signature = sig; in VariableDescription() 78 Executable e, String name, String sig, int line) throws Exception { in GetVariableAtLine() argument 79 return GetVariableAtLocation(e, name, sig, Breakpoint.lineToLocation(e, line)); in GetVariableAtLine() 83 Executable e, String name, String sig, long loc) { in GetVariableAtLocation() argument 89 var.signature.equals(sig)) { in GetVariableAtLocation() 94 "Unable to find variable " + name + " (sig: " + sig + ") in " + e + " at loc " + loc); in GetVariableAtLocation()
|
/art/test/1912-get-set-local-primitive/src/art/ |
D | Locals.java | 34 long start, int length, String name, String sig, String gen_sig, int slot) { in VariableDescription() argument 38 this.signature = sig; in VariableDescription() 78 Executable e, String name, String sig, int line) throws Exception { in GetVariableAtLine() argument 79 return GetVariableAtLocation(e, name, sig, Breakpoint.lineToLocation(e, line)); in GetVariableAtLine() 83 Executable e, String name, String sig, long loc) { in GetVariableAtLocation() argument 89 var.signature.equals(sig)) { in GetVariableAtLocation() 94 "Unable to find variable " + name + " (sig: " + sig + ") in " + e + " at loc " + loc); in GetVariableAtLocation()
|
/art/test/1924-frame-pop-toggle/src/art/ |
D | Locals.java | 34 long start, int length, String name, String sig, String gen_sig, int slot) { in VariableDescription() argument 38 this.signature = sig; in VariableDescription() 78 Executable e, String name, String sig, int line) throws Exception { in GetVariableAtLine() argument 79 return GetVariableAtLocation(e, name, sig, Breakpoint.lineToLocation(e, line)); in GetVariableAtLine() 83 Executable e, String name, String sig, long loc) { in GetVariableAtLocation() argument 89 var.signature.equals(sig)) { in GetVariableAtLocation() 94 "Unable to find variable " + name + " (sig: " + sig + ") in " + e + " at loc " + loc); in GetVariableAtLocation()
|
/art/test/1914-get-local-instance/src/art/ |
D | Locals.java | 34 long start, int length, String name, String sig, String gen_sig, int slot) { in VariableDescription() argument 38 this.signature = sig; in VariableDescription() 78 Executable e, String name, String sig, int line) throws Exception { in GetVariableAtLine() argument 79 return GetVariableAtLocation(e, name, sig, Breakpoint.lineToLocation(e, line)); in GetVariableAtLine() 83 Executable e, String name, String sig, long loc) { in GetVariableAtLocation() argument 89 var.signature.equals(sig)) { in GetVariableAtLocation() 94 "Unable to find variable " + name + " (sig: " + sig + ") in " + e + " at loc " + loc); in GetVariableAtLocation()
|
/art/test/1967-get-set-local-bad-slot/src/art/ |
D | Locals.java | 34 long start, int length, String name, String sig, String gen_sig, int slot) { in VariableDescription() argument 38 this.signature = sig; in VariableDescription() 78 Executable e, String name, String sig, int line) throws Exception { in GetVariableAtLine() argument 79 return GetVariableAtLocation(e, name, sig, Breakpoint.lineToLocation(e, line)); in GetVariableAtLine() 83 Executable e, String name, String sig, long loc) { in GetVariableAtLocation() argument 89 var.signature.equals(sig)) { in GetVariableAtLocation() 94 "Unable to find variable " + name + " (sig: " + sig + ") in " + e + " at loc " + loc); in GetVariableAtLocation()
|
/art/test/1965-get-set-local-primitive-no-tables/src/art/ |
D | Locals.java | 34 long start, int length, String name, String sig, String gen_sig, int slot) { in VariableDescription() argument 38 this.signature = sig; in VariableDescription() 78 Executable e, String name, String sig, int line) throws Exception { in GetVariableAtLine() argument 79 return GetVariableAtLocation(e, name, sig, Breakpoint.lineToLocation(e, line)); in GetVariableAtLine() 83 Executable e, String name, String sig, long loc) { in GetVariableAtLocation() argument 89 var.signature.equals(sig)) { in GetVariableAtLocation() 94 "Unable to find variable " + name + " (sig: " + sig + ") in " + e + " at loc " + loc); in GetVariableAtLocation()
|
/art/test/1939-proxy-frames/src/art/ |
D | Locals.java | 34 long start, int length, String name, String sig, String gen_sig, int slot) { in VariableDescription() argument 38 this.signature = sig; in VariableDescription() 78 Executable e, String name, String sig, int line) throws Exception { in GetVariableAtLine() argument 79 return GetVariableAtLocation(e, name, sig, Breakpoint.lineToLocation(e, line)); in GetVariableAtLine() 83 Executable e, String name, String sig, long loc) { in GetVariableAtLocation() argument 89 var.signature.equals(sig)) { in GetVariableAtLocation() 94 "Unable to find variable " + name + " (sig: " + sig + ") in " + e + " at loc " + loc); in GetVariableAtLocation()
|
/art/test/1925-self-frame-pop/src/art/ |
D | Locals.java | 34 long start, int length, String name, String sig, String gen_sig, int slot) { in VariableDescription() argument 38 this.signature = sig; in VariableDescription() 78 Executable e, String name, String sig, int line) throws Exception { in GetVariableAtLine() argument 79 return GetVariableAtLocation(e, name, sig, Breakpoint.lineToLocation(e, line)); in GetVariableAtLine() 83 Executable e, String name, String sig, long loc) { in GetVariableAtLocation() argument 89 var.signature.equals(sig)) { in GetVariableAtLocation() 94 "Unable to find variable " + name + " (sig: " + sig + ") in " + e + " at loc " + loc); in GetVariableAtLocation()
|
/art/test/1913-get-set-local-objects/src/art/ |
D | Locals.java | 34 long start, int length, String name, String sig, String gen_sig, int slot) { in VariableDescription() argument 38 this.signature = sig; in VariableDescription() 78 Executable e, String name, String sig, int line) throws Exception { in GetVariableAtLine() argument 79 return GetVariableAtLocation(e, name, sig, Breakpoint.lineToLocation(e, line)); in GetVariableAtLine() 83 Executable e, String name, String sig, long loc) { in GetVariableAtLocation() argument 89 var.signature.equals(sig)) { in GetVariableAtLocation() 94 "Unable to find variable " + name + " (sig: " + sig + ") in " + e + " at loc " + loc); in GetVariableAtLocation()
|
/art/test/jvmti-common/ |
D | Locals.java | 34 long start, int length, String name, String sig, String gen_sig, int slot) { in VariableDescription() argument 38 this.signature = sig; in VariableDescription() 78 Executable e, String name, String sig, int line) throws Exception { in GetVariableAtLine() argument 79 return GetVariableAtLocation(e, name, sig, Breakpoint.lineToLocation(e, line)); in GetVariableAtLine() 83 Executable e, String name, String sig, long loc) { in GetVariableAtLocation() argument 89 var.signature.equals(sig)) { in GetVariableAtLocation() 94 "Unable to find variable " + name + " (sig: " + sig + ") in " + e + " at loc " + loc); in GetVariableAtLocation()
|
/art/test/1911-get-local-var-table/src/art/ |
D | Locals.java | 34 long start, int length, String name, String sig, String gen_sig, int slot) { in VariableDescription() argument 38 this.signature = sig; in VariableDescription() 78 Executable e, String name, String sig, int line) throws Exception { in GetVariableAtLine() argument 79 return GetVariableAtLocation(e, name, sig, Breakpoint.lineToLocation(e, line)); in GetVariableAtLine() 83 Executable e, String name, String sig, long loc) { in GetVariableAtLocation() argument 89 var.signature.equals(sig)) { in GetVariableAtLocation() 94 "Unable to find variable " + name + " (sig: " + sig + ") in " + e + " at loc " + loc); in GetVariableAtLocation()
|
/art/test/1935-get-set-current-frame-jit/src/art/ |
D | Locals.java | 34 long start, int length, String name, String sig, String gen_sig, int slot) { in VariableDescription() argument 38 this.signature = sig; in VariableDescription() 78 Executable e, String name, String sig, int line) throws Exception { in GetVariableAtLine() argument 79 return GetVariableAtLocation(e, name, sig, Breakpoint.lineToLocation(e, line)); in GetVariableAtLine() 83 Executable e, String name, String sig, long loc) { in GetVariableAtLocation() argument 89 var.signature.equals(sig)) { in GetVariableAtLocation() 94 "Unable to find variable " + name + " (sig: " + sig + ") in " + e + " at loc " + loc); in GetVariableAtLocation()
|
/art/test/1916-get-set-current-frame/src/art/ |
D | Locals.java | 34 long start, int length, String name, String sig, String gen_sig, int slot) { in VariableDescription() argument 38 this.signature = sig; in VariableDescription() 78 Executable e, String name, String sig, int line) throws Exception { in GetVariableAtLine() argument 79 return GetVariableAtLocation(e, name, sig, Breakpoint.lineToLocation(e, line)); in GetVariableAtLine() 83 Executable e, String name, String sig, long loc) { in GetVariableAtLocation() argument 89 var.signature.equals(sig)) { in GetVariableAtLocation() 94 "Unable to find variable " + name + " (sig: " + sig + ") in " + e + " at loc " + loc); in GetVariableAtLocation()
|
/art/test/918-fields/ |
D | fields.cc | 36 char* sig; in Java_art_Test918_getFieldName() local 39 jvmtiError result = jvmti_env->GetFieldName(klass, id, &name, &sig, &gen); in Java_art_Test918_getFieldName() 52 return sig == nullptr ? nullptr : env->NewStringUTF(sig); in Java_art_Test918_getFieldName() 63 if (sig != nullptr) { in Java_art_Test918_getFieldName() 64 jvmti_env->Deallocate(reinterpret_cast<unsigned char*>(sig)); in Java_art_Test918_getFieldName()
|
/art/test/1969-force-early-return-void/ |
D | force_early_return_void.cc | 87 char* sig; in Java_art_Test1969_isClassLoaded() local 90 jvmti_env->GetClassSignature(klasses[i], &sig, nullptr))) { in Java_art_Test1969_isClassLoaded() 93 res = (strcmp(sig, chr.c_str()) == 0); in Java_art_Test1969_isClassLoaded() 94 jvmti_env->Deallocate(reinterpret_cast<unsigned char*>(sig)); in Java_art_Test1969_isClassLoaded()
|
/art/test/1953-pop-frame/ |
D | pop_frame.cc | 88 char* sig; in Java_art_Test1953_isClassLoaded() local 91 jvmti_env->GetClassSignature(klasses[i], &sig, nullptr))) { in Java_art_Test1953_isClassLoaded() 94 res = (strcmp(sig, chr.c_str()) == 0); in Java_art_Test1953_isClassLoaded() 95 jvmti_env->Deallocate(reinterpret_cast<unsigned char*>(sig)); in Java_art_Test1953_isClassLoaded()
|
/art/test/1972-jni-id-swap-indices/ |
D | jni_id.cc | 34 jstring sig) { in Java_Main_GetMethodId() argument 38 const char* csig = env->GetStringUTFChars(sig, &cpy); in Java_Main_GetMethodId() 41 env->ReleaseStringUTFChars(sig, csig); in Java_Main_GetMethodId()
|
/art/test/988-method-trace/ |
D | gen_srcs.py | 119 def sig_to_parameter_type_list(sig): argument 120 sig = re.sub(r'[(](.*)[)].*', r'\1', sig) 126 for x in sig: 217 sig = get_item(IDX_SIGNATURE) 221 debug_print ((sig, method, kls)) 225 param_types = sig_to_parameter_type_list(sig)
|
/art/test/910-methods/ |
D | methods.cc | 38 char* sig; in Java_art_Test910_getMethodName() local 40 jvmtiError result = jvmti_env->GetMethodName(id, &name, &sig, &gen); in Java_art_Test910_getMethodName() 49 return sig == nullptr ? nullptr : env->NewStringUTF(sig); in Java_art_Test910_getMethodName() 60 if (sig != nullptr) { in Java_art_Test910_getMethodName() 61 jvmti_env->Deallocate(reinterpret_cast<unsigned char*>(sig)); in Java_art_Test910_getMethodName()
|